Some of the biggest stars in baseball were named on Thursday in a report on steroid use and other forms of doping by George Mitchell, a former US senator.
The long-awaited report painted a dark picture of the past 13 years in the world’s most-attended national sport league, accusing current and former players in connection with steroid use, including Roger Clemens, Andy Pettitte, Barry Bonds, Miguel Tejada, and Eric Gagne.
